Ecosyste.ms: Issues

An open API service for providing issue and pull request metadata for open source projects.

GitHub / hulu/restfulgit issues and pull requests

#110 - Docker image for this project

Issue - State: open - Opened by abulka over 1 year ago

#109 - Bump flask from 1.1.1 to 2.2.5

Pull Request - State: open - Opened by dependabot[bot] almost 2 years ago
Labels: dependencies

#108 - Bump werkzeug from 0.16.0 to 2.2.3

Pull Request - State: open - Opened by dependabot[bot] almost 2 years ago
Labels: dependencies

#107 - Bump jinja2 from 2.10.3 to 2.11.3

Pull Request - State: open - Opened by dependabot[bot] almost 4 years ago - 1 comment
Labels: dependencies

#106 - Add support for tree directory structure with repositories

Pull Request - State: closed - Opened by msuszko almost 5 years ago - 3 comments

#105 - Fixing various issues in python3 port

Pull Request - State: closed - Opened by timgkeller about 5 years ago - 5 comments

#104 - Python3 port

Pull Request - State: closed - Opened by abulka about 5 years ago - 2 comments

#103 - Set utf-8 default for non-ascii filename

Pull Request - State: closed - Opened by ZhuPeng almost 6 years ago - 1 comment

#102 - Transition maintainers

Pull Request - State: closed - Opened by cvrebert almost 10 years ago

#101 - upgrade to pygit2 v0.22.0

Pull Request - State: closed - Opened by cvrebert about 10 years ago - 1 comment
Labels: enhancement

#100 - Fix `packages` value in setup.py

Pull Request - State: closed - Opened by cvrebert about 10 years ago - 1 comment
Labels: bug

#99 - Fix setup.py so it includes all sub packages

Pull Request - State: closed - Opened by einarfd about 10 years ago - 1 comment
Labels: bug

#98 - Update pylint.rc for Pylint 1.4

Pull Request - State: closed - Opened by cvrebert about 10 years ago - 1 comment
Labels: bug

#97 - Account for Diff.patch being nullable

Pull Request - State: closed - Opened by cvrebert about 10 years ago - 1 comment
Labels: bug

#96 - Add deliberately empty commit for testing purposes

Pull Request - State: closed - Opened by cvrebert about 10 years ago

#95 - Upgrade to pygit2==0.21.4

Pull Request - State: closed - Opened by cvrebert about 10 years ago - 1 comment

#94 - Fix #92

Pull Request - State: closed - Opened by cvrebert over 10 years ago

#93 - upgrade to pygit2==0.21.3

Pull Request - State: closed - Opened by cvrebert over 10 years ago

#92 - Remove explicit cffi install step from Travis

Issue - State: closed - Opened by cvrebert over 10 years ago

#91 - add API for listing all git submodules in a given repo

Issue - State: open - Opened by cvrebert over 10 years ago
Labels: enhancement

#90 - /contributors/ returns HTTP 500 error for empty repos

Issue - State: closed - Opened by cvrebert over 10 years ago
Labels: bug

#89 - rip out magic-based MIME type guessing

Issue - State: open - Opened by cvrebert over 10 years ago

#88 - test archive endpoints with zlib unavailable

Issue - State: open - Opened by cvrebert over 10 years ago
Labels: bug

#87 - upgrade to pygit2 v0.21.0

Pull Request - State: closed - Opened by cvrebert over 10 years ago

#86 - Include old filename in patch JSON when a rename occurs

Pull Request - State: closed - Opened by cvrebert over 10 years ago
Labels: enhancement

#85 - add endpoint for pygit2.Repository.merge_base()

Pull Request - State: closed - Opened by cvrebert over 10 years ago - 4 comments
Labels: enhancement

#84 - add "get merge_base of commit X and commit Y" endpoint

Issue - State: closed - Opened by cvrebert over 10 years ago
Labels: enhancement

#83 - use Repository.revparse_single(); fixes #64

Pull Request - State: closed - Opened by cvrebert over 10 years ago

#82 - Implement "commits unique to given branch" endpoint

Pull Request - State: closed - Opened by cvrebert over 10 years ago - 3 comments
Labels: enhancement

#81 - add test for the "merged branches" endpoint where merge_base raises KeyError

Issue - State: open - Opened by cvrebert over 10 years ago
Labels: bug

#80 - add "commits unique to this branch" endpoint

Issue - State: closed - Opened by cvrebert over 10 years ago
Labels: enhancement

#79 - change camelCase in blame API to underscore_sep_words

Issue - State: open - Opened by cvrebert over 10 years ago
Labels: bug

#78 - add API to list other branches that have been merged into the given branch

Pull Request - State: closed - Opened by cvrebert over 10 years ago - 2 comments

#77 - add more links in returned JSON

Issue - State: open - Opened by cvrebert over 10 years ago
Labels: enhancement

#76 - view merged branches

Issue - State: closed - Opened by strattonbrazil over 10 years ago - 4 comments
Labels: enhancement

#75 - Support the /compare/ .patch API

Issue - State: open - Opened by cvrebert almost 11 years ago
Labels: enhancement

#74 - Deal with pygit2 v0.20.2 deprecations & improvements

Pull Request - State: closed - Opened by cvrebert almost 11 years ago - 2 comments

#73 - Add an interface to fetch diff info and specify context lines

Pull Request - State: closed - Opened by mushanyoung almost 11 years ago - 5 comments

#72 - refactoring: split things out into a bunch more packages+modules

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 3 comments

#71 - investigate custom media types

Issue - State: open - Opened by cvrebert about 11 years ago

#70 - re-enable, fix, and test Blame API

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 2 comments

#69 - implement tarball & zipball downloads; implements #62

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 3 comments
Labels: enhancement

#68 - add test of .diff endpoint on a merge commit

Issue - State: open - Opened by cvrebert about 11 years ago
Labels: bug

#67 - Update README for API changes (like /description/ is inaccurate)

Issue - State: closed - Opened by rajivm about 11 years ago
Labels: bug

#67 - Update README for API changes (like /description/ is inaccurate)

Issue - State: closed - Opened by rajivm about 11 years ago
Labels: bug

#66 - consider adding "login" as alias of "email" in author+committer signature objects

Issue - State: open - Opened by cvrebert about 11 years ago - 1 comment
Labels: enhancement

#65 - add tests for handling of binary files

Issue -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: bug

#64 - Figure out tag vs. branch vs. sha precedence when resolving ambiguity

Issue -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: bug

#63 - sort out Repo API for individual commits & their diffs

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 1 comment

#62 - support zipball & tarball download URLs?

Issue -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#61 - Conditional Gets

Pull Request - State: open - Opened by kainswor about 11 years ago - 1 comment
Labels: enhancement

#60 - Consistent with github raw -> /blob/ -> /raw/

Issue - State: closed - Opened by rajivm about 11 years ago - 2 comments

#59 - support the /repos/:repo_key/tags/:tag_name api (non-GitHub) for parallelism

Issue - State: closed - Opened by rajivm about 11 years ago - 1 comment

#58 - support the /repos/:repo_key/commits/ listing API

Issue - State: open - Opened by rajivm about 11 years ago - 1 comment
Labels: enhancement

#57 - statistics API

Issue -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: enhancement

#56 - /repos/<repo_key>/commit/<sha>.{patch,diff} "API"

Issue - State: open - Opened by cvrebert about 11 years ago - 3 comments
Labels: enhancement

#55 - implement dummy rate limit headers & endpoint ?

Issue - State: closed - Opened by cvrebert about 11 years ago - 2 comments
Labels: enhancement, wontfix

#54 - Organization of Code

Issue - State: closed - Opened by rajivm about 11 years ago - 3 comments

#53 - support /repos/{repo_key}/branches/{branch_name}

Issue - State: closed - Opened by rajivm about 11 years ago - 1 comment
Labels: enhancement

#52 - support /repos/:repo_key/contents/:path API?

Issue -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#52 - support /repos/:repo_key/contents/:path API?

Issue -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#51 - support /repos/:repo_key/contributors API?

Issue -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#51 - support /repos/:repo_key/contributors API?

Issue -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#50 - support /repos/:repo_key/tags API

Issue -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: enhancement

#49 - support the /repos/:repo_key/compare/ API

Issue - State: open - Opened by rajivm about 11 years ago - 2 comments
Labels: enhancement

#48 - support /repos/{repo_key}/branches

Issue - State: closed - Opened by rajivm about 11 years ago - 4 comments
Labels: enhancement

#47 - Make /repos/ and /repos/{repo_key} consistent with github API (replacing /description)

Issue - State: closed - Opened by rajivm about 11 years ago - 2 comments
Labels: enhancement

#46 - add Sphinx-based HTML docs

Issue - State: open - Opened by cvrebert about 11 years ago
Labels: enhancement

#45 - add blame API?

Issue - State: closed - Opened by cvrebert about 11 years ago - 4 comments
Labels: enhancement

#44 - upgrade to pygit2 v0.20.0

Pull Request - State: closed - Opened by cvrebert about 11 years ago

#43 - use JSON error pages

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 1 comment

#42 - send ETag headers

Issue - State: open - Opened by cvrebert about 11 years ago
Labels: enhancement

#41 - Allow for ?recursive=1 on tree view like github api

Pull Request - State: closed - Opened by kainswor about 11 years ago - 5 comments
Labels: enhancement

#40 - support the /repos/:repo_key/commits/{sha_branch_tag} API

Issue - State: closed - Opened by cvrebert about 11 years ago - 6 comments
Labels: enhancement

#39 - Error "pages" should be JSON

Issue -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: bug

#38 - gitapi module => restfulgit package

Pull Request - State: closed - Opened by cvrebert about 11 years ago

#37 - switch to /blob/-based raw file API

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 1 comment

#36 - add Cross-Origin Resource Sharing support

Pull Request - State: closed - Opened by cvrebert about 11 years ago - 1 comment
Labels: enhancement

#35 - add /repos/ which lists all repo names

Pull Request - State: closed - Opened by cvrebert about 11 years ago
Labels: enhancement

#34 - add endpoint to get list of all repos

Issue - State: closed - Opened by cvrebert over 11 years ago
Labels: enhancement

#33 - use Flask's config system

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 5 comments
Labels: enhancement

#32 - Add CORS support

Issue - State: closed - Opened by cvrebert over 11 years ago - 2 comments
Labels: enhancement

#31 - optionally use libmagic for better MIME-type guessing; fixes #4

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 1 comment
Labels: enhancement

#30 - use a blueprint to enhance embedability/reuseability/modularity; fixes #25

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 2 comments
Labels: enhancement

#29 - handle git mirror directory layout in repo description API

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 2 comments
Labels: bug, enhancement

#28 - allow trailing slashes in most URLs

Pull Request - State: closed - Opened by cvrebert over 11 years ago

#27 - /git/commits' start_sha and ref_name params should be mutex

Issue - State: closed - Opened by cvrebert over 11 years ago - 4 comments
Labels: bug

#26 - /git/commits gives inaccurate error message when ref_name=tags/some_tag

Issue - State: closed - Opened by cvrebert over 11 years ago - 1 comment
Labels: bug

#25 - consider using Blueprints

Issue - State: closed - Opened by cvrebert over 11 years ago
Labels: enhancement

#24 - upgrade to Flask==0.10.1 and cleanup requirements

Pull Request - State: closed - Opened by cvrebert over 11 years ago

#23 - add some test coverage, Travis integration, and linting

Pull Request - State: closed - Opened by cvrebert over 11 years ago
Labels: enhancement

#22 - add repo description endpoint; fixes #21

Pull Request - State: closed - Opened by cvrebert over 11 years ago
Labels: enhancement

#21 - Add endpoint to get the description of a repo

Issue - State: closed - Opened by cvrebert over 11 years ago
Labels: enhancement

#20 - Add support for getting raw file at a specific commit SHA

Issue - State: closed - Opened by cvrebert over 11 years ago - 9 comments
Labels: enhancement

#19 - improve MIME type handling somewhat

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 5 comments
Labels: enhancement

#18 - specify exception types in all except clauses; fixes #16

Pull Request - State: closed - Opened by cvrebert over 11 years ago

#17 - state that Python 2.7 is required; tweak README formatting; fix #9

Pull Request - State: closed - Opened by cvrebert over 11 years ago

#16 - should not use bare `except:`s in _lookup_ref()

Issue - State: closed - Opened by cvrebert over 11 years ago
Labels: bug

#15 - add tag support resolves #8

Pull Request - State: closed - Opened by rajivm over 11 years ago

#14 - use dict instead of if-else chain

Pull Request - State: closed - Opened by cvrebert over 11 years ago - 1 comment